Pestova/Meyer Piano Duo: Xenia Pestova and Pascal Meyer (pianos) & Jan Panis (electronics) “The electronic ring modulation adds another layer, sometimes just subtly enhancing the piano timbres, sometimes adding a much more astringent edge. This is the first recording on which those effects have been achieved digitally...this is a highly accomplished presentation of one of the landmark pieces in the second half of the 20th century.” The Guardian, 2nd September 2010 **** “it is highly colourful (electronics make the music often seem to come from underwater), theatrical, humorous (Doctor Who enters at track 15) and wise. Captivating.” Sunday Times, 26th September 2010 **** “If 1950s modernism brings you out in spots, there's nothing to fear from Mantra. The relatively conventional push-pull of Stockhausen's expressive arcs mixes with what I find, personally, a less appealing atmosphere of quasi-religious ritual; crotales ring changes, like mapping out a liturgy.” Gramophone Magazine, January 2011 | | | (also available to download from $6.00) | Usually despatched in 2 - 3 working days.
